A MESSAGE FROM THE PUBLISHER

2024 marks the 50th Anniversary of Blueboy® — the first nationally and internationally distributed gay men's magazine!

Due to issues stemming from the pandemic, our relaunch was delayed several times as a result of factors that were outside of our control. This affected our 2022 publication date and our ability to have it in the hands of our customers in 2023.

I appreciate your continued support along this journey — and excited to announce that Blueboy® celebrates its 50th ANNIVERSARY with a golden commemorative issue available DECEMBER 2024.

A portion of the proceeds benefits The Blueboy® Archives & Cultural Arts Foundation — an LGBTQ+ 501 (c)(3) tax-exempt nonprofit organization committed to the preservation and promotion of Blueboy® archives for historical, educational, and research purposes.

The Blueboy® GOLDEN 50th ANNIVERSARY COMMEMORATIVE ISSUE features editorials, artwork, fashion layouts, short stories, interviews, vintage Blueboy® archival content, and a male nude pictorial — reflecting upon our rich legacy and resonating the 'golden era' of gay life during the 1970s.

Each Blueboy® GOLDEN 50th ANNIVERSARY COMMEMORATIVE ISSUE is a numbered copy in a limited edition of 2,024 copies. Once this edition is sold out, we will place the original work copy into the BACAF archives.

Online versions of the magazine will not be available. We made this decision in order to evoke the nostalgic thrill of what it was once like going to the newsstand and purchasing the the latest copy.
